The book explores the tipi's construction, artistry, and cultural importance to the Plains Indians, revealing it as a symbol of their spiritual beliefs rather than merely a shelter. Through the retelling of traditional stories from old-timers, the author highlights the deep connection between the nomadic buffalo hunters and their iconic dwelling, emphasizing its role in their way of life and identity.
